What is Scite.ai?

Scite.ai is more than just a search engine; it's an AI-powered research platform that provides researchers with a comprehensive and contextual understanding of scientific literature. Unlike traditional databases that simply list publications, Scite.ai employs advanced natural language processing (NLP) and machine learning algorithms to analyze the citations within research papers. This unique approach allows Scite.ai to go beyond simple citation counts and provide valuable insights into how a particular research paper has been cited by others. Essentially, Scite.ai tells you whether a paper has been supported, mentioned, or contrasted by subsequent research, offering a nuanced perspective on its impact and validity.

Key Features and Functionalities

Scite.ai boasts a range of features that cater to the diverse needs of researchers, from students and academics to industry professionals. These features include:

  • Smart Citations: This is the core of Scite.ai's functionality. Instead of just showing a list of citations, Scite.ai classifies them into three categories: supporting, mentioning, and contrasting. This allows researchers to quickly assess the scientific consensus surrounding a particular study. Imagine you're working on a project about the effectiveness of a new drug. Scite.ai can show you not only how many times the original study has been cited, but also whether those citations support the drug's efficacy, simply mention it in passing, or present contrasting evidence. This level of detail can save you countless hours of manual literature review.
  • Citation Context: Scite.ai provides snippets of the text surrounding each citation, giving you immediate context and saving you the trouble of having to track down the original papers. Let's say you find a study that mentions your topic of interest. Scite.ai will show you the exact sentence or paragraph where the citation appears, allowing you to quickly determine its relevance to your research.
  • Reference Checks: Scite.ai helps you identify potentially retracted or problematic papers by flagging citations to studies that have been retracted or have received expressions of concern. This is a crucial feature for maintaining the integrity of your research and avoiding reliance on flawed studies. We all know how important it is to build our work on a solid foundation, and Scite.ai helps ensure that foundation is free from cracks.
  • Visualizations: Scite.ai offers interactive visualizations that map citation relationships between papers, making it easier to understand the network of research surrounding a particular topic. These visualizations can reveal hidden connections and identify key papers that might otherwise be missed. Think of it as a visual roadmap of the scientific literature, guiding you through the complex web of research.
  • Advanced Search and Filtering: Scite.ai provides powerful search and filtering options that allow you to refine your search based on keywords, authors, institutions, and other criteria. You can even filter citations by their classification (supporting, mentioning, contrasting) to quickly find the most relevant information. This level of granularity ensures that you're not wasting time sifting through irrelevant results.
